Daycare Cost in Orange County, NY
Childcare pricing data for Orange County, New York (2022). Population: 401,237.

Compared to New York Average
Center-based infant care in Orange County costs $14,820/year, which is $950 more (7% above average) compared to the New York average of $13,870/year.
All Childcare Prices
| Care Type | Weekly | Annual (52 weeks) |
|---|---|---|
| Center-Based Infant | $285/week | $14,820 |
| Center-Based Toddler | $275/week | $14,300 |
| Center-Based Preschool | $254/week | $13,208 |
| Family Infant | $230/week | $11,960 |
| Family Toddler | $211/week | $10,972 |
| Family Preschool | $200/week | $10,400 |
Affordability Context
The median household income in Orange County is $91,806. The U.S. Department of Health and Human Services considers childcare affordable when it costs no more than 7% of household income. At 16%, center-based infant care in Orange County exceeds this threshold.
